Setting Your Fitness Goals

Before embarking on your fitness journey, it’s crucial to establish clear and realistic goals. Ask yourself what you want to achieve and why it matters to you. Whether it’s losing weight, gaining strength, or improving overall fitness, setting specific, measurable, attainable, relevant, and time-bound (SMART) goals will keep you motivated and focused.

Prioritizing Regular Exercise

Exercise is the key to transforming your sedentary lifestyle into an active one. Incorporating various forms of physical activity into your routine can help you build strength, improve cardiovascular health, boost mood, and increase energy levels. Aim for a combination of cardiovascular exercises, strength training, and flexibility exercises for a well-rounded fitness routine.

Cardiovascular Exercises: Get Your Heart Pumping

Engaging in cardiovascular exercises is crucial for improving heart health and burning calories. Consider activities such as running, cycling, swimming, or brisk walking. Start slowly and gradually increase the intensity and duration of your workouts. Aim for at least 150 minutes of moderate-intensity aerobic exercise or 75 minutes of vigorous-intensity exercise each week.

Strength Training: Building Muscles and Strength

Strength training is vital for toning muscles, increasing bone density, and improving overall strength. Incorporate exercises that target different muscle groups, such as weightlifting, bodyweight exercises, or resistance band workouts. Aim to include strength training at least two to three times a week, allowing for proper rest and recovery between sessions.

Flexibility Exercises: Enhancing Range of Motion

Don’t forget to stretch! Flexibility exercises are often overlooked but are crucial for maintaining joint mobility and preventing injuries. Practice activities like yoga, Pilates, or simple stretching routines. Dedicate a few minutes each day to stretch major muscle groups and focus on proper form and breathing.

Nurturing Your Body with Proper Nutrition

Balancing Your Plate

A healthy diet plays a significant role in supporting your fitness goals. Focus on consuming a well-balanced mix of macronutrients and micronutrients. Include lean proteins, whole grains, fruits, vegetables, and healthy fats in your meals. Avoid excessive intake of processed foods, added sugars, and unhealthy fats.

Hydration: The Key to Well-being

Staying hydrated is often underestimated but is crucial for overall health and well-being. Aim to drink at least eight cups (64 ounces) of water per day. Proper hydration aids digestion, nutrient absorption, temperature regulation, and energy levels. Carry a water bottle with you and make it a habit to drink water throughout the day.

Meal Planning and Portion Control

Planning your meals in advance can help you make healthier choices and avoid impulsive eating. Create a weekly meal plan, ensuring it includes a variety of nutrient-rich foods. Additionally, practice portion control to avoid overeating. Use smaller plates, listen to your body’s hunger and fullness cues, and savor each bite.

1. Can I start exercising if I haven’t been physically active for a long time?

Absolutely! It’s never too late to start exercising. Begin slowly and gradually increase the intensity and duration of your workouts. Listen to your body and consult with a healthcare professional if you have any concerns.

2. How can I stay motivated to exercise regularly?

Finding activities you enjoy and setting realistic goals can help maintain motivation. Consider joining group classes, finding a workout buddy, or tracking your progress. Remember that consistency is key, and results will come with time and effort.

3. Do I need to follow a specific diet to become fit?

There is no one-size-fits-all approach to nutrition. Focus on consuming a well-balanced diet that includes a variety of nutrient-rich foods. Consult with a registered dietitian for personalized advice based on your specific needs and goals.

4. Are there any exercises I can do at home without equipment?

Yes! Many exercises can be done at home without any equipment. Bodyweight exercises like push-ups, squats, lunges, and planks are effective for building strength. Additionally, activities like dancing, jumping jacks, or stair climbing can get your heart rate up.

5. How long does it take to see results from regular exercise and proper nutrition?

The timeline for seeing results varies depending on individual factors such as genetics, starting fitness level, and consistency. With regular exercise and proper nutrition, you can typically start noticing improvements in energy levels, mood, and overall fitness within a few weeks.

6. Can I indulge in my favorite treats while on a healthy lifestyle journey?

Yes, indulging in your favorite treats occasionally is perfectly fine. Remember that moderation is key. Allow yourself to enjoy your favorite foods in controlled portions while prioritizing a balanced diet overall.
